TYL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

211 of the 3,084 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Tyler Technologies (TYL)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$2.61B — up 34% from $1.95B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 32 funds opened new TYL positions and 13 closed out — a net gain of 19 holders — while 91 added to existing stakes and 66 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Geneva Capital Management, adding an estimated $32.7M. The largest seller was Brown Brothers Harriman & Co, exiting entirely with an estimated $59.8M sold.
